Avocado Chicken Salad (Printable Version)

Fresh and creamy salad featuring tender chicken, ripe avocado, zesty lime, and fragrant herbs. Perfect for a light meal.

# What You'll Need:

→ Chicken

01 - 2 cups cooked chicken breast, shredded or diced

→ Vegetables & Fruit

02 - 2 ripe avocados, diced
03 - 1/4 cup red onion, finely chopped
04 - 1/2 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
05 - 1 small cucumber, diced

→ Herbs & Seasonings

06 - 2 tablespoons fresh cilantro, chopped
07 - 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ped
08 - 1/4 teaspoon salt
09 - 1/4 teaspoon black pepper

→ Dressing

10 - 2 tablespoons fresh lime juice
11 - 2 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il

# How to Make It:

01 - In a large bowl, combine the cooked chicken, diced avocados, red onion, cherry tomatoes, and cucumber.
02 - Add the chopped cilantro and parsley to the chicken and vegetable mixture.
03 - In a small bowl, whisk together the lime juice, extra-virgin olive oil, salt, and black pepper until well combined.
04 - Pour the dressing over the salad and gently toss to combine, being careful not to mash the avocado.
05 - Serve immediately, or chill for up to 1 hour before serving for a colder, firmer texture.

02 -
  • Avocados turn brown fast once cut, so either make this close to serving time or squeeze extra lime juice over the top to slow the oxidation.
  • If your avocados are too firm, the salad will feel incomplete, wait a day or two until they yield to gentle pressure.
  • Tossing too aggressively will turn your beautiful salad into a mushy mess, use a folding motion instead of stirring.
03 -
  • Use a serrated knife to dice avocado while its still in the skin, then scoop it out with a spoon to keep the pieces intact and your cutting board clean.
  • If you dont have fresh lime, lemon works in a pinch, but lime has a brightness that makes this salad taste more vibrant and less like a standard chicken salad.
  • Chill your mixing bowl in the freezer for ten minutes before assembling if youre serving it cold, it keeps everything crisp longer without needing to refrigerate the dressed salad.
